Observation of a $B_c^{*+}$ meson with the ATLAS detector
First observation of the B_c^{*+} meson with mass difference 64.5 MeV from the ground-state B_c^+ at >8 sigma significance using ATLAS data.

Observation of a cross-section enhancement near the $t\bar{t}$ production threshold in $\sqrt{s}=13$ TeV $pp$ collisions with the ATLAS detector
ATLAS reports an 8+ sigma excess in ttbar production near threshold, consistent with NRQCD quasi-bound states and measuring 9.3 pb.

Measurement of the azimuthal anisotropy of charged particles in $\sqrt{s_{\mathrm{NN}}}=5.36$ TeV $^{16}$O$+^{16}$O and $^{20}$Ne$+^{20}$Ne collisions with the ATLAS detector
First measurements of v_n (n=2-4) in 5.36 TeV O+O and Ne+Ne collisions show enhanced v2 in central neon collisions consistent with prolate nuclear deformation.

Measurement of the top-quark mass using decays with a $J/\psi$ meson at $\sqrt{s}=$13 TeV with the ATLAS detector
Top quark mass measured at 172.17 ± 1.56 GeV via unbinned maximum-likelihood fit to m(ℓ μ⁺μ⁻) in ATLAS Run 2 data using J/ψ decays.

Observation of $W^{+}W^{-}\gamma$ production in $pp$ collisions at $\sqrt{s}$ = 13 TeV with the ATLAS detector and constraints on anomalous quartic gauge-boson couplings
ATLAS reports the observation of W⁺W⁻γ triboson production with 5.9σ significance and derives constraints on anomalous quartic gauge-boson couplings via effective field theory.

Search for Higgs bosons produced in association with a high-energy photon via vector-boson fusion and decaying to a pair of $b$-quarks in the ATLAS detector
ATLAS reports a new measurement of the Higgs signal strength in the VBF plus photon channel with H to bb decay, obtaining 0.2 ± 0.7 using an improved neural-network-based analysis on 133 fb^{-1} of data.

Measurement of the $W$-boson angular coefficients and transverse momentum in $pp$ collisions at $\sqrt{s}=$ 13 TeV with the ATLAS detector
ATLAS reports the first measurement of the complete angular coefficients and pT-differential cross sections for W+ and W- bosons in full lepton phase space at 13 TeV, finding agreement with QCD predictions up to order α_S².

Search for charginos and neutralinos with $B-L$ $R$-parity violating decays in $\sqrt{s}=13$ TeV and $13.6$ TeV $pp$ collisions with the ATLAS detector
No evidence for charginos and neutralinos in R-parity violating Higgs-decay channels; masses 150-1100 GeV excluded at 95% CL assuming equal lepton branching fractions.

Search for quantum black holes in lepton+jet final states using proton-proton collisions at $\sqrt{s}=13.6$ TeV with the ATLAS detector
No significant excess of high-mass lepton+jet events is observed in 164 fb^{-1} of 13.6 TeV pp collisions, setting 95% CL upper limits on quantum black hole production cross-section times branching ratio that reach a mass scale of 9.4 TeV.

Study of Higgs boson pair production in the $HH \rightarrow b \overline{b} \gamma \gamma$ final state with 308 fb$^{-1}$ of data collected at $\sqrt{s} =$ 13 TeV and 13.6 TeV by the ATLAS experiment
Updated ATLAS search for HH → bbγγ with 308 fb⁻¹ yields observed μ_HH = 0.9^{+1.4}_{-1.1}, 95% CL limit μ_HH < 3.7, and κ_λ in [-1.6, 6.6].

Search for signatures of electroweakinos with photons, jets, and large missing transverse momentum in $\sqrt{s}=13$ TeV pp collisions with the ATLAS detector
No significant excess observed; gauginos excluded up to 1.2 TeV in specific supersymmetric decay scenarios.
